Marie Jeanette Warriner Durst, 64, of Ashton, passed away Wednesday, October 2, 2013 at the Ashton Living Center. She was the first born to Lester Warriner and Marie Kilian Warriner on July 7, 1949 in Sunnyside, WA. Jeanette was the oldest of four children, two brothers and one sister.
On May 1, 1971 she married Richard Ray Durst of Ashton, ID. Shortly after their marriage, they moved to Ashton, Idaho. On May 10, 1976, they welcomed their first born and only son, Aaron Michael Durst. On May 27, 1986 they welcomed their second child and only daughter, Kristina Marie Durst.
Unfortunately, Jeanette was diagnosed with Alzheimer's at a way too early age. Finding optimism in all of life's challenges and obstacles was a strong suit of Jeanette. In spite of her illness, Rich and Jeanette spent many years traveling all over the country and meeting many new friends. Many people throughout the years benefitted from her compassion and ability to find the silver lining with her endless smiles and laughter.
She is survived by her husband Richard, son Aaron and his wife Mary, daughter Kristina, brothers Dale(Cindy) Warriner, Cecil (Freda) Warriner, sister Carol Huntley, and sister-in-law Karen (Dan) Lords.
She was proceeded in death by her mother, Marie Kilian Warriner.
